1. Walking Hand in Hand
This is one of the easiest ways to warm up a maternity session. I often start with couples walking along the beach or a scenic Jacksonville trail, holding hands and talking. The movement creates relaxed shoulders and genuine expressions. Perfect for couples who feel nervous at first.
Prompt: “Walk like you’re taking a slow stroll and tell each other what you’re most excited about.”
2. Looking At Belly Together
This is a timeless maternity moment for a reason. Pausing to look down at the belly together creates quiet emotion and connection without needing big expressions or forced posing.
3. Sitting Close Together
Whether we’re sitting on a blanket at sunset or along a quiet Jacksonville beach, sitting naturally brings a relaxed energy to the session. Knees angled toward each other, bodies close, hands resting comfortably. It’s intimate without feeling staged.
4. Run Away or Play Chase (Rom-Com Style)
I said it before and I will say it away. Movement, movement, movement! This is the key to getting to effortless candid shots. This romantic pose idea inspires couples to run freely together, creating candid, joyful, and unforgettable moments.
5. Looking Away from The Camera
For couples who feel awkward staring straight into the lens, this pose is a perfect balance. Looking away, embracing one another. Having them focus on the natural elements that are already there, keeping the photo candid and relaxed.

7. Belly Focus with Natural Touch
Instead of stiffly “holding the bump,” I guide hands to rest naturally. One hand above, one below, or both partners lightly touching. Looking at each other or down at the belly keeps the image feeling candid and emotional.
8. Get Creative With Shadows or Reflections
Utilize your surroundings to their fullest!! Harsh Lighting? Make a shadow on her belly using your hands, leaves, flowers. You can also go for a reaction shot if you are shooting at a beach on a nice clear day.
9. Hand On Her Cheek
I love how sensual and intimate this one is. I typically like to prompt this by saying, 'Take your hand and gently get the hair out of your partners face. Then, relax your hand on their cheek and gaze at each other lovingly.' This one is one of my favorites to use for maternity or couples.
10. Ending with Movement & Candid Prompts
I always circle back to movement at the end of a session walking, pulling each other in for a hug, dip & kiss, or sharing a laugh. These candid moments often become the most meaningful images in a maternity gallery.
A Natural Approach to Jacksonville Maternity Photography
The best maternity galleries are a balance of guided posing and candid moments. Too much posing can feel stiff, while completely unstructured sessions can leave couples feeling unsure. By gently directing while allowing space for real connection, you get images that feel emotional, natural, and timeless.
